Rumah pembangunan bahagian belakang tutorial php Kuasai seni dokumentasi fungsi PHP

Kuasai seni dokumentasi fungsi PHP

Apr 12, 2024 pm 12:54 PM
php dokumentasi fungsi susunan

Dokumentasi fungsi ialah kunci untuk memahami fungsi PHP Strukturnya termasuk tandatangan fungsi, penerangan, sintaks, parameter dan nilai pulangan. Untuk memahami fungsi, semak dokumentasi dalam manual PHP: 1. Baca tandatangan fungsi untuk memahami nama, parameter dan nilai pulangan. 2. Semak penerangan untuk penerangan ringkas. 3. Beri perhatian kepada jenis dan susunan parameter. 4. Semak jenis dan format nilai pulangan. 5. Baca contoh kod untuk memahami penggunaan.

掌握 PHP 函数文档的艺术

Kuasai seni dokumentasi fungsi PHP

Pendokumentasian fungsi ialah kunci untuk memahami dan menggunakan fungsi PHP dengan berkesan. Artikel ini akan membimbing anda melalui dokumentasi fungsi dalam manual PHP dan memberikan contoh praktikal untuk membantu anda menguasai pelbagai bahagiannya.

Struktur dokumentasi

Setiap dokumen fungsi mengikut struktur yang sama:

  • Tandatangan fungsi: Menentukan nama fungsi, jenis parameter dan nilai pulangan.
  • Penerangan: Memberikan penerangan ringkas tentang fungsi.
  • Sintaks: Menunjukkan sintaks fungsi, termasuk parameter pilihan dan nilai lalai.
  • Parameter: Terangkan jenis dan tujuan setiap parameter.
  • Nilai pulangan: Menunjukkan jenis dan format nilai pulangan fungsi.
  • Contoh Kod: Menyediakan contoh kod sebenar yang menunjukkan cara menggunakan fungsi.

Kes Langsung: Isih Tatasusunan

Pertimbangkan kod berikut:

<?php
$array = [1, 3, 2, 5, 4];

sort($array);

print_r($array);
Salin selepas log masuk

Kod ini menggunakan fungsi sort() untuk mengisih $array. Untuk mengetahui butiran fungsi sort(), mari kita semak dokumentasinya: sort() 函数对 $array 进行排序。要了解 sort() 函数的详细信息,让我们查看其文档:

函数签名:

bool sort ( array &$array ) : bool
Salin selepas log masuk

描述:

该函数对给定的数组进行排序,并按值对元素进行升序排列。

语法:

sort(array &array): bool
Salin selepas log masuk

参数:

  • array: 要排序的数组,按引用传递。

返回值:

  • bool: 指示操作是否成功,如果成功则为 true,如果数组为空或不是数组,则为 false
Tandatangan fungsi:

$array = [1, 3, 2, 5, 4];
sort($array);
Salin selepas log masuk
Penerangan:

Fungsi ini mengisih tatasusunan yang diberikan dan Menyusun elemen dalam menaik susunan mengikut nilai.

Sintaks:
  • rrreee
  • Parameter:
  • array: Tatasusunan yang hendak diisih, diluluskan melalui rujukan.
Nilai pulangan:

bool: Menunjukkan sama ada operasi berjaya, true jika berjaya, jika tatasusunan kosong atau tidak tatasusunan >salah.

🎜🎜Contoh Kod: 🎜🎜rrreee🎜Dokumentasi fungsi juga mengandungi butiran lanjut seperti kelakuan fungsi, kemungkinan pengecualian dan sebarang kaveat. Mengingat maklumat ini adalah penting untuk menggunakan fungsi dengan berkesan. 🎜🎜🎜Amalan Terbaik🎜🎜🎜🎜Sentiasa rujuk manual PHP untuk mendapatkan maklumat terkini tentang dokumentasi fungsi. 🎜🎜Baca tandatangan dan penerangan fungsi dengan teliti untuk memahami tujuan fungsi tersebut. 🎜🎜Beri perhatian kepada jenis dan susunan parameter. 🎜🎜Semak jenis dan format nilai pulangan dan kendalikan pengecualian mengikut keperluan. 🎜🎜Baca contoh kod untuk memahami cara fungsi digunakan. 🎜🎜🎜🎜Kesimpulan🎜🎜🎜Menguasai dokumentasi fungsi PHP adalah penting untuk menulis kod yang cekap dan mantap. Dengan mengikuti langkah-langkah yang disediakan dalam artikel ini, anda boleh memanfaatkan sepenuhnya dokumentasi fungsi dan menggunakan fungsi dalam PHP dengan berkesan. 🎜

Atas ialah kandungan terperinci Kuasai seni dokumentasi fungsi PHP.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an Laman Web ini
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n

Alat AI Hot

Undresser.AI Undress

Undresser.AI Undress

Apl berkuasa AI untuk mencipta foto bogel yang realistik

AI Clothes Remover

AI Clothes Remover

Alat AI dalam talian untuk mengeluarkan pakaian daripada foto.

Undress AI Tool

Undress AI Tool

Gambar buka pakaian secara percuma

Clothoff.io

Clothoff.io

Penyingkiran pakaian AI

AI Hentai Generator

AI Hentai Generator

Menjana ai hentai secara percuma.

Alat panas

Notepad++7.3.1

Notepad++7.3.1

Editor kod yang mudah digunakan dan percuma

SublimeText3 versi Cina

SublimeText3 versi Cina

Versi Cina, sangat mudah digunakan

Hantar Studio 13.0.1

Hantar Studio 13.0.1

Persekitaran pembangunan bersepadu PHP yang berkuasa

Dreamweaver CS6

Dreamweaver CS6

Alat pembangunan web visual

SublimeText3 versi Mac

SublimeText3 versi Mac

Perisian penyuntingan kod peringkat Tuhan (SublimeText3)

Adakah saya perlu menggunakan Flexbox di tengah gambar bootstrap? Adakah saya perlu menggunakan Flexbox di tengah gambar bootstrap? Apr 07, 2025 am 09:06 AM

Terdapat banyak cara untuk memusatkan gambar bootstrap, dan anda tidak perlu menggunakan Flexbox. Jika anda hanya perlu berpusat secara mendatar, kelas pusat teks sudah cukup; Jika anda perlu memusatkan elemen secara menegak atau berganda, Flexbox atau Grid lebih sesuai. Flexbox kurang serasi dan boleh meningkatkan kerumitan, manakala grid lebih berkuasa dan mempunyai kos pengajian yang lebih tinggi. Apabila memilih kaedah, anda harus menimbang kebaikan dan keburukan dan memilih kaedah yang paling sesuai mengikut keperluan dan keutamaan anda.

Terangkan ungkapan perlawanan (Php 8) dan bagaimana ia berbeza dari suis. Terangkan ungkapan perlawanan (Php 8) dan bagaimana ia berbeza dari suis. Apr 06, 2025 am 12:03 AM

Dalam Php8, ungkapan perlawanan adalah struktur kawalan baru yang mengembalikan hasil yang berbeza berdasarkan nilai ungkapan. 1) Ia sama dengan pernyataan suis, tetapi mengembalikan nilai dan bukannya blok pernyataan pelaksanaan. 2) Ekspresi perlawanan secara ketat (===), yang meningkatkan keselamatan. 3) Ia mengelakkan kemungkinan ketinggalan dalam penyataan suis dan meningkatkan kesederhanaan dan kebolehbacaan kod.

Apakah pemalsuan permintaan lintas tapak (CSRF) dan bagaimana anda melaksanakan perlindungan CSRF di PHP? Apakah pemalsuan permintaan lintas tapak (CSRF) dan bagaimana anda melaksanakan perlindungan CSRF di PHP? Apr 07, 2025 am 12:02 AM

Dalam PHP, anda boleh mencegah serangan CSRF dengan menggunakan token yang tidak dapat diramalkan. Kaedah khusus termasuk: 1. Menjana dan membenamkan token CSRF dalam bentuk; 2. Sahkan kesahihan token semasa memproses permintaan.

Terangkan jenis yang ketat (mengisytiharkan (strict_types = 1);) dalam php. Terangkan jenis yang ketat (mengisytiharkan (strict_types = 1);) dalam php. Apr 07, 2025 am 12:05 AM

Jenis yang ketat dalam PHP didayakan dengan menambah mengisytiharkan (strict_types = 1); di bahagian atas fail. 1) Ia memaksa jenis pemeriksaan parameter fungsi dan pulangan nilai untuk mengelakkan penukaran jenis tersirat. 2) Menggunakan jenis yang ketat dapat meningkatkan kebolehpercayaan dan kebolehprediksi kod, mengurangkan pepijat, dan meningkatkan kebolehkerjaan dan kebolehbacaan.

Bagaimanakah anda dapat mengelakkan kelas daripada dilanjutkan atau kaedah yang ditindas dalam PHP? (kata kunci akhir) Bagaimanakah anda dapat mengelakkan kelas daripada dilanjutkan atau kaedah yang ditindas dalam PHP? (kata kunci akhir) Apr 08, 2025 am 12:03 AM

Dalam PHP, kata kunci akhir digunakan untuk mencegah kelas daripada diwarisi dan kaedah ditimpa. 1) Apabila menandakan kelas sebagai muktamad, kelas tidak boleh diwarisi. 2) Apabila menandakan kaedah sebagai muktamad, kaedah itu tidak boleh ditulis semula oleh subkelas. Menggunakan kata kunci akhir memastikan kestabilan dan keselamatan kod anda.

Untuk apa komposer digunakan? Untuk apa komposer digunakan? Apr 06, 2025 am 12:02 AM

Komposer adalah alat pengurusan ketergantungan untuk PHP. Langkah-langkah teras menggunakan komposer termasuk: 1) mengisytiharkan kebergantungan dalam komposer.json, seperti "jalur/jalur-php": "^7.0"; 2) Jalankan ComposerInstall untuk memuat turun dan mengkonfigurasi kebergantungan; 3) Menguruskan versi dan autoload melalui komposer.lock dan autoload.php. Komposer memudahkan pengurusan pergantungan dan meningkatkan kecekapan projek dan penyelenggaraan.

Bagaimana dengan elegan menyelesaikan masalah jarak yang terlalu kecil dari tag span selepas rehat garis? Bagaimana dengan elegan menyelesaikan masalah jarak yang terlalu kecil dari tag span selepas rehat garis? Apr 05, 2025 pm 06:00 PM

Cara dengan elegan mengendalikan jarak tag span selepas garis baru dalam susun atur laman web, anda sering memenuhi keperluan untuk mengatur pelbagai rentang secara mendatar ...

Huraikan tujuan dan penggunaan operator ... (splat) dalam argumen fungsi PHP dan array membongkar. Huraikan tujuan dan penggunaan operator ... (splat) dalam argumen fungsi PHP dan array membongkar. Apr 06, 2025 am 12:07 AM

Pengendali ... (Splat) dalam PHP digunakan untuk membongkar parameter fungsi dan tatasusunan, meningkatkan kesederhanaan dan kecekapan kod. 1) Parameter Fungsi Membongkar: Lulus elemen array sebagai parameter ke fungsi. 2) Array Unpacking: Buka array ke array lain atau sebagai parameter fungsi.

See all articles